Chocolate Dipped Fruit is a simple and elegant treat that’s perfect for parties, gifts, or a sweet indulgence at home. This recipe features an assortment of fresh fruits—like strawberries, bananas, pineapple chunks, and apple slices—dipped in smooth, melted semi-sweet or dark chocolate.
The process is straightforward: wash and dry the fruits thoroughly to ensure the chocolate sticks well, then melt high-quality chocolate until silky and lump-free. Dip each piece of fruit halfway into the warm chocolate, let the excess drip off, and place them on a parchment-lined tray to cool.

Simple Preparation Steps
Creating chocolate dipped fruit is straightforward and requires minimal effort.
Start by washing and drying the fruits thoroughly to ensure the chocolate adheres properly.
Melt high-quality chocolate until it reaches a smooth consistency, then dip each fruit piece halfway into the warm chocolate.
Allow any excess chocolate to drip off before placing the dipped fruit on a parchment-lined tray.
Cooling and Serving
Once the fruit is dipped, refrigerate briefly until the chocolate hardens, forming a crisp shell.
This quick cooling process ensures that the chocolate coating remains intact while serving.

Customization Options
One of the best aspects of chocolate dipped fruit is its adaptability.
Feel free to experiment with different types of chocolate, such as milk or white chocolate, to suit your taste preferences.
You can also add toppings like crushed nuts, sprinkles, or coconut flakes for added texture and flavor.

Ingredients
- 1 cup semi-sweet or dark chocolate chips
- 1 cup strawberries, washed and dried
- 1 cup banana slices, washed and dried
- 1 cup pineapple chunks, washed and dried
- 1 cup apple slices, washed and dried
- Parchment paper for lining the tray
Instructions
- Melt the Chocolate: In a double boiler or microwave, melt the chocolate chips until smooth and lump-free.
- Prepare the Fruit: Wash and dry the fruits thoroughly to ensure the chocolate adheres properly.
- Dip the Fruit: Dip each piece of fruit halfway into the melted chocolate, allowing any excess to drip off.
- Cool the Fruit: Place the dipped fruit on a parchment-lined tray and refrigerate briefly until the chocolate hardens.
- Serve: Enjoy your chocolate dipped fruit as a delightful treat or dessert.
Cook and Prep Times
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 5 minutes
- Total Time: 20 minutes
